溫馨提示×

如何在Linux上配置MinIO的網絡設置

小樊
80
2025-03-18 16:50:56
欄目: 智能運維

在Linux上配置MinIO的網絡設置,可以按照以下步驟進行:

1. 安裝MinIO

首先,確保你已經在Linux系統上安裝了MinIO。你可以從MinIO的官方網站下載適合你系統的安裝包,并按照官方文檔進行安裝。

2. 配置MinIO服務器

MinIO服務器的配置文件通常是minio.conf,你可以通過編輯這個文件來配置網絡設置。

2.1 創建配置文件

如果你還沒有配置文件,可以在MinIO的安裝目錄下創建一個:

mkdir -p /etc/minio
touch /etc/minio/minio.conf

2.2 編輯配置文件

使用你喜歡的文本編輯器(如nano、vim等)打開minio.conf文件:

sudo nano /etc/minio/minio.conf

在配置文件中,你可以設置以下網絡相關的參數:

  • bind-address: 綁定MinIO服務器監聽的IP地址。默認是0.0.0.0,表示監聽所有網絡接口。
  • console-address: 控制臺監聽的IP地址和端口。默認是0.0.0.0:9001。
  • access-key-idsecret-access-key: 用于訪問MinIO控制臺的訪問密鑰ID和秘密訪問密鑰。

示例配置:

bind-address = 0.0.0.0
console-address = 0.0.0.0:9001
access-key-id = YOUR_ACCESS_KEY_ID
secret-access-key = YOUR_SECRET_ACCESS_KEY

3. 啟動MinIO服務器

配置完成后,你可以啟動MinIO服務器。假設你已經下載并解壓了MinIO的二進制文件到/usr/local/bin/minio目錄下:

/usr/local/bin/minio server /path/to/your/data --config /etc/minio/minio.conf

4. 驗證配置

啟動MinIO服務器后,你可以通過瀏覽器訪問控制臺來驗證配置是否正確。默認情況下,控制臺可以通過http://<your-server-ip>:9001訪問。

5. 配置防火墻

如果你有防火墻(如iptablesufw),確保開放MinIO服務器監聽的端口(默認是9000和9001)。

使用ufw開放端口:

sudo ufw allow 9000
sudo ufw allow 9001

使用iptables開放端口:

sudo iptables -A INPUT -p tcp --dport 9000 -j ACCEPT
sudo iptables -A INPUT -p tcp --dport 9001 -j ACCEPT

6. 配置SSL/TLS(可選)

為了提高安全性,你可以配置SSL/TLS來加密MinIO服務器和控制臺之間的通信。

生成SSL證書

你可以使用openssl生成自簽名證書:

sudo openssl req -x509 -nodes -days 365 -newkey rsa:2048 -keyout /etc/ssl/private/minio-key.pem -out /etc/ssl/certs/minio-cert.pem

配置MinIO使用SSL

編輯minio.conf文件,添加以下配置:

enable-https = true
cert-file = /etc/ssl/certs/minio-cert.pem
key-file = /etc/ssl/private/minio-key.pem

然后重新啟動MinIO服務器:

sudo systemctl restart minio

通過以上步驟,你應該能夠在Linux上成功配置MinIO的網絡設置。如果有任何問題,請參考MinIO的官方文檔或尋求社區支持。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女